The M2A1 is an American semi-automatic rifle in .30 Carbine. This design's only distinguishing feature from its predecessor is the addition of a folding stock, as it was meant for paratroopers who required an even lighter combat rifle. Unlike earlier variants, the M2A1 was typically issued with 30 round magazines.
